Description

Stately, move-in ready home full of Southern charm finished with fine details around every corner. Completely renovated and perfectly situated on a corner lot offering professional landscaping, two beautiful working fountains and an irrigation system on a separate water meter. Take in the Neuse River water view from the front porch and upstairs rooms. Let the large wrap around porch welcome you inside to find original hardwood flooring, four working natural gas fireplaces, functioning windows with the original glass, remote shades, custom cabinetry, and high end designer lighting and wall coverings throughout. Entertain guests in the formal living room, host dinner parties in the formal dining room or enjoy morning coffee in the peaceful den. Let the gourmet kitchen be your favorite working space finished with Thermador appliances, quartz countertops, stainless steel appliances, unique herringbone flooring and a subway tile backsplash. Head upstairs to find plenty of bedrooms to provide guests with a comfortable space of their own. Retreat to the master suite oasis complete with a large master closet and beautiful en suite bathroom with heated floors, a walk-in shower and separate soaking tub. Sneak up to the third floor that could be used as a fourth bedroom or private entertainment room. The finished basement gives you tons of added storage space. Once you spend time on the screened-in porch or in the beautiful courtyard, you most definitely will not want to leave! Located just one block from the water and three blocks from restaurants and shopping in Downtown New Bern, this magnificent home is surely one not to be missed! 202 Johnson St, New Bern, NC 28560 is a 4 bedroom, 4 bathroom, 4,059 sqft single-family home built in 1912. This property is not currently available for sale. 202 Johnson St was last sold on Jun 29, 2021 for $915,000. The current Trulia Estimate for 202 Johnson St is $1,178,800.
